The energy radiating from NVIDIA’s booth (3H-3A30) is a standout at Bilibili World (BW) in Shanghai, drawing massive crowds with its onsite flash sale of highly anticipated, limited-edition RTX 5070 and RTX 5080 Founders Edition graphics cards, making their booth an instant carnival highlight.

Walking through sounds of cosplay performances and sheer volume of cheers, long and winding queues are a testament to the insatiable demand for these cutting-edge GPUs. Gamers and tech enthusiasts, buzzing with anticipation, patiently wait their turn, hoping to snag one of these premium boards.

Hei Tu, a post-graduate student from Shanghai Jiao Tong University, spotted in his detailed gaming character costume. He was eagerly waiting to secure an RTX 5080 FE, a substantial leap from his RTX 4070. He said, “It’s for both, really – for the pure joy of Helldivers II at its best, and for the serious crunching power I need for my computer vision AI models.” His choice perfectly illustrates NVIDIA’s capability in handling both demanding gaming and intensive AI workflows.

NVIDIA’s expansive presence at BW showcased a thriving ecosystem, including a demo area featuring 50 high-performance RTX laptops and desktops from leading brands like ASUS, MSI and Honor. Visitors can dive into a range of games developed in China, including blockbuster Marvel Rivals and Wuthering Waves, expanding the support for DLSS 4 with MFG (Multi-Frame Generation) to over 125 games.
